The Different Types of Hepatitis
To comprehend the implications of foodborne hepatitis, we should examine the different types:
Hepatitis A (HAV)
Hepatitis A is an acute viral infection that primarily affects the liver. It’s highly contagious and is typically spread through the ingestion of contaminated food or water. In many cases, Hepatitis A outbreaks occur in areas with inadequate sanitation.
Hepatitis B (HBV)
Hepatitis B, on the other hand, is mainly transmitted through blood and bodily fluids. This can involve activities such as sharing needles, unprotected sex, or from mother to child during childbirth. Food does not play a role in the transmission of Hepatitis B.
Hepatitis C (HCV)
Similar to Hepatitis B, Hepatitis C is primarily transmitted through blood, predominantly through sharing needles or other equipment to inject drugs. Again, food is not a transmission route.
Hepatitis D (HDV)
Hepatitis D is a co-infection that can only occur in those who are already infected with Hepatitis B. Its transmission follows the same pathways as Hepatitis B, which means food is not a factor.
Hepatitis E (HEV)
Hepatitis E is another virus that can be transmitted through food and water, commonly associated with undercooked or contaminated meat and poor sanitation.
Conclusion about Transmission Methods: In summary, Hepatitis A and Hepatitis E are the two strains that can be transmitted via food, while Hepatitis B, C, and D are strictly transmitted through blood and bodily fluids.

Hepatitis A: The Foodborne Threat
Hepatitis A is mainly contracted through the consumption of contaminated food or water. The virus is present in the feces of an infected person and can easily find its way into food if proper hygiene practices are not adhered to.
Common sources of Hepatitis A transmission include:
- Unwashed fruits and vegetables
- Contaminated seafood, particularly shellfish
Poor sanitation and hygiene in food preparation or water resources significantly contribute to the risk of contamination.
Foodborne Hepatitis A Outbreaks
Some notable Hepatitis A outbreaks linked to food occurred due to a lack of rigorous food handling practices. Noteworthy incidents often involve:
- Restaurants where food was prepared by an infected worker
- Contaminated frozen berries or both raw and cooked shellfish
- Food served at social events, especially when prepared by individuals who may not follow hygiene best practices
Prevention boils down to proper hygiene practices that everyone, especially food handlers, should adhere to.
Hepatitis E: The Overlooked Contaminant
Hepatitis E is less commonly discussed compared to Hepatitis A; however, it poses a significant health risk. The transmission of Hepatitis E often occurs via:
- Contaminated drinking water
- Undercooked meat, particularly pork and game
Contaminated water is particularly concerning in developing countries, where sanitation practices may fall short, resulting in outbreaks. A frequent pattern is the consumption of foods improperly handled in unsanitary environments.
Preventive Measures
To avoid Hepatitis E infections, one should consider the following preventive measures:
- Ensure clean drinking water is used
- Properly cook meats to appropriate temperatures
- Maintain personal hygiene, especially before eating

What are the symptoms of Hepatitis A?
Symptoms of Hepatitis A typically appear two to six weeks after exposure and can include fatigue, nausea, abdominal pain, loss of appetite, and low-grade fever. As the disease progresses, jaundice (a yellowing of the skin and eyes) may also occur. Some individuals may experience symptoms so mild that they go unnoticed, especially children.
Most people recover completely within a few weeks, but the severity of symptoms can vary from person to person. In rare cases, particularly in older adults or those with existing health conditions, Hepatitis A can lead to more severe health complications. How is Hepatitis E different from Hepatitis A?
Although both Hepatitis A and E are foodborne viruses, they differ in their geographical prevalence and associated risks. Hepatitis A is common in many parts of the world, whereas Hepatitis E is more prevalent in regions with inadequate clean water supplies, particularly in certain areas of Asia and Africa.
The modes of transmission also differ slightly; while both strains can be transmitted through food, Hepatitis E is often associated with undercooked meat. Prevention measures for both include vaccination (for Hepatitis A) and ensuring safe food and water consumption practices, but Hepatitis E currently has no available vaccine.

Is there a treatment for Hepatitis A?
Currently, there is no specific treatment for Hepatitis A. Most individuals recover on their own, and specific care focuses on managing the symptoms and maintaining comfort. Adequate rest, hydration, and a balanced diet play crucial roles during recovery.
In cases where symptoms are severe, medical professionals may provide supportive care. Individuals with pre-existing liver conditions may require more intensive monitoring and management during infection. It’s essential to consult a healthcare provider for proper guidance.
